SB – 2023-01-21 – Abiola – LOVELY VIEW – by MARITA BERG (98) 2883×4324 Posted on 25.01.2023 by Admin Download Mid-ResDownload Hi-Res Realted Posts: SB – 2014-12-05 – Pat... SB – 2022-09-15 – Rox... SB – 2015-07-25 – Lol... SB – 2021-01-06 – Sta... SB – 2022-02-16 – Val... SB – 2012-07-08 – Bag... SB – 2020-07-24 – She... SB – 2016-07-04 – Ali...